
食用昆虫豆丹资源开发及其应用进展
Progress in resource development and application of edible insect Clanis bilineata tsingtauica larvae

中文摘要:
豆丹(即豆天蛾Clanis bilineata tsingtauica幼虫)作为中国传统食用昆虫,因其高蛋白、低脂肪,养殖过程环境友好,绿色无公害等诸多优点,深受大众喜爱,具有显著的生态和经济价值及可持续开发潜力,已成为应对全球粮食短缺与推动生态农业转型的重要研究对象。近年来,豆丹作为食品和饲料的应用价值日益凸显。在农业领域,豆丹不仅是优质的蛋白补充来源,更凭借其高效的生物转化能力,在生态农业系统中扮演关键角色,促进农业废弃物的循环利用。本文系统综述了豆丹的生物学特性、人工养殖历程、资源化利用现状及面临的挑战,揭示了其从“农业害虫”到“多功能资源昆虫”的转变,旨在探索豆丹产业化发展与市场价值提升的中国可持续农业方案,助力国家“双碳”(碳达峰、碳中和)目标与乡村振兴。
英文摘要:
DanBean (i.e., larvae of Clanis bilineata
tsingtauica), a traditional edible insect in China, has emerged as a
significant research focus for addressing global food insecurity and
facilitating ecological agricultural tranition. This prominence stems from its
high protein, substantial ecological and economic value, and considerable
sustainable development potential. Recent studies have increasingly revealed
its utility in food and feed applications. Within agricultural systems, DanBean
serves not only as a high-quality protein supplement but also functions as a
vital biological resource due to its efficient bioconversion capacity, enabling
the recycling of agricultural waste in ecological frameworks. This paper
systematically reviewed the biological characteristics, artificial breeding,
resource utilization, current agricultural applications, and persistent
challenges associated with DanBean. Furthermore, it delineates the paradigm
shift in public perception from “agricultural pest” to “multifunctional resource
insect”. Ultimately, this work aims to propose a China-specific sustainable
agricultural strategy for enhancing DanBean industrialization and market value,
thereby supporting national “Dual Carbon” goals (i.e., Carbon Peak and Carbon
Neutrality) and rural revitalization initiatives.
